I would suggest going to McMaster-Carr and ordering product number: 5181K42. It is very cheap, and strong, with no worry of plastic taste. I ordered 50 ft. for about $8.

NOTE: It is 3/16" inner diameter, and most quick disconnects are 1/4", getting it to fit on is a little tricky. After failing miserably for about 20 minutes, he was my easy solution:

Find a philips head screw slightly larger in diameter than the barb on the disconnect.
Boil the end of the tubing in water for about 30 seconds (or until flexible).
Shove the screw driver as far as you can into the tubing.
Let the tubing cool around the screwdriver for about 1 minute.
Pull out the screwdriver and shove the barb in!
